PowerShell 7 byl vydán

4. března byla vydána nová verze PowerShell 7.

PowerShell je „systém pro automatizaci a konfiguraci softwaru pro více platforem optimalizovaný pro strukturovaná data, rozhraní REST API a objektové modely“, který zahrnuje příkazové prostředí, objektově orientovaný jazyk a sadu skriptovacích a ovládacích nástrojů.

Mezi nové funkce, které jsme zaznamenali:

  • Paralelní zpracování objektů ve ForEach-Object
  • Nové operátory: ternární podmíněný operátor ?:; kontrolní výkazy || a &&, podobné stejným operátorům v bash; podmíněné operátory NULL ?? a ?= s uvedením hodnoty vpravo, pokud je hodnota vlevo NULL
  • Vylepšené zobrazení popisu chyb a rutina Get-Error pro volání podrobných popisů chyb
  • Volání prostředků konfigurace požadovaného stavu (DSC) přímo z prostředí PowerShell (experimentální)
  • Vylepšená zpětná kompatibilita s prostředím Windows PowerShell

Verze je k dispozici pro použití linuxovými distribucemi, které podporují .NET Core 3.1, balíčky pro Arch a Kali Linux poskytla komunita.

Balíček Snap v Ubuntu 16.04 způsobuje chybu segfault, a proto se doporučuje nainstalovat jako balíček DEB nebo tar.gz.

Zdroj: linux.org.ru

Přidat komentář